Antarctica After Hours
CHILL OUT WITH VR AND TEAM CHALLENGES!
Experience Antarctica like never before with exclusive after-hours access to the exhibition, an immersive virtual reality film that transports students to the frozen continent, and a series of fun, team-based expedition challenges.
Inspired by the work of Antarctic scientists and expeditioners, teams will compete to navigate blizzards, harness wind power, respond to emergencies and establish a research station.
ADVENTURE TO THE EXTREME
Along the way, they’ll discover the teamwork, resilience and problem-solving needed to live and work in one of Earth’s most extreme environments.
A fun and memorable evening experience that combines immersive technology, hands-on challenges and plenty of adventure.
VR HEADSETS
The Antarctica Experience VR is suitable for all audiences, however the virtual reality headset is recommended for users 8 years and older. Specific guidance is provided in the health and safety notice below for young users aged 8 to 13 years. Children under the age of 8 are still welcome to attend a session, but teacher discretion is advised for wearing VR headsets. Not recommended for people with certain medical conditions. Glasses can be worn under the headset, but the focus cannot be adjusted.
During the VR experience, teachers must not wear a headset in order to maintain duty of care. A 2D version of the film will be available on the theatre screen.
